Arctic Sulfur vs Himalayan Field Mouse

Colias palaeno compared with Apodemus pallipes

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Arctic Sulfur Himalayan Field Mouse
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Pieridae Muridae (Mice & Rats)
Genus Colias Apodemus
Species Colias palaeno Apodemus pallipes

Evolutionary Relationship

Arctic Sulfur and Himalayan Field Mouse share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
